Chacno's King

956-682-5907
524 S Main St
Mcallen, TX 78501
No photo available for this business

Business Information

Nonclassified Establishments
Unclassified

Customer Reviews (No reviews)

No reviews were found for Chacno's King.

Browse our top cities

Browse cities by state